On Fri, 19 Jan 2007 14:38:36 -0500, Dan KB6NU <kb6nu at w8pgw.org> wrote :

> One of my websites, w8pgw.org, was running on a fairly old version of  
> Drupal, so when I saw that 5.0 had just been released, I thought  
> now's the time to upgrade. Since it was recommended that I upgrade to  
> the latest 4.x version, I downloaded and installed 4.7.5.
> 
> I got everything working, EXCEPT "clean URLs," which were working in  
> the last installation. With clean URLs enabled, funny things happen.  
> The home page looks fine, but when I click on a "read more" link, the  
> formatting goes away. For example, with clean URLs disabled, http:// 
> www.w8pgw.org/node/83 looks fine, but with clean URLs enabled, the  
> page doesn't seem to be picking up the theme.
> 
> Another odd thing is that when I run the clean URL test, it seems to  
> pass the test fine, but when the settings admin page reloads, it's  
> also lost the theme.
> 
> Any ideas?

If I go to www.w8pgw.org/node/83, I see that you have /node in all your css
links. If I go to one of those I'm served html, not css.
